COMPARISON OF WAVE GENERATION METHODS FOR TWO-PHASE VOF SOLVERS

Introduction CFD solvers rely on specific methods to generate waves for realistic marine and offshore applications.In this paper,three wave generation methods for two-phase VOF solvers are presented and compared,including the relaxation zone method,the internal wave generation method and the Spectral Wave Explicit Navier Stokes Equations(SWENSE) method.The methods,implemented either in OpenFOAM or in ISIS-CFD are tested by simulating a Catenary Anchor Leg Mooring(CALM) buoy in regular waves on a series of mesh with different spatial discretizations.The experimental data obtained by our laboratory is used to validate the results.The mesh requirements of the three methods are discussed in the end.
